During your visit to Spainthe mayor of Lima, Rafael López Aliagaattended the event of the extreme right -wing party, Vox Spain, where he not only insulted those who thought differently from him, but also asked that Peru be reconquered: “We have to do the reconquest, not only in Europe, but also in Latin America. We have to be all together in that reconquest, although it costs us our lives because millions of human beings are at stake, the liberty of many brothers is at stake in Christ in Christ,” he said.

The speech continued with strong criticisms to the left, which he described as “communist.” In his words, he said that the leftists act with the logic of theft and appropriation of resources, limiting the freedom of people and demonstrating a lack of tolerance towards those who do not share their ideology. However, his statements reflect an obvious contradiction, since he shows a total intolerance by not respecting opinions that differ from his political position.

Curwen is pronounced about it
In his daily “political brutality” program, the communicator had strong arguments against the mayor of Lima. He rejected that a political authority attends an event of a political party that “repudiates” Latinos.
“A Peruvian telling a Spaniard who please reconquests him. I only ask the following question: do you imagine what the news would say if Pedro Castillo had said the same thing? It would be being crucified in the Plaza San Martín,” he alleged quite euphoric.
